QA Operator

Poole

Salary Competitive DOE

Overview:Responsible for daily quality assurance checks of products and processes

Our client a leading wholesaler of premium meats supplying businesses nationwide is looking for a QA Operator to join their growing team.

Key responsibilities:
To maintain and develop team building relationships with key managers within the factory environment.

To coordinate/provide prompt and appropriate responses to all internal technical and food safety issues.

To maintain a good knowledge of the products produced and the manufacturing processes used at the site.

Routinely monitor hygiene and production, practices, plant and product to ensure that GMP is being followed. Ensure that the product complies with expected standards in relation to product safety, legality and quality.

Ensure that all procedures and practices relating to product traceability are maintained and adhered to, including the accurate completion of all related paperwork.

Carry out internal audits such as daily start-up, glass and hard plastic etc as required or instructed.

Ensure that all essential equipment such as temperature probes, scales, metal detectors etc are working correctly.

Monitor the factory and product temperatures ensuring that any out of tolerance results are reported immediately.
